Monticello sits right along the Maquoketa River, and properties in the river corridor — especially those with wooded bottoms or brushy hillsides — need consistent attention to stay manageable. Invasive shrubs like multiflora rose and honeysuckle move fast along river edges and timber lines. We work with landowners throughout the Monticello area and Jones County to clear brush, maintain fields, and keep trails open.
